Detergent powder making machine Detergent powder making machines are used in the production of detergent powders, which are commonly used for cleaning and washing purposes. These machines are designed to mix, process, and package the ingredients required for detergent powder production. The specific steps and features of a detergent powder making machine can vary depending on the manufacturer and the scale of production. Here are some general components and processes you might find in such a machine: 1. Mixing and Blending Unit:  Mixing Vessels: These vessels are used to combine various raw materials like surfactants, builders, fillers, and other additives.  Agitators or Mixers: Mechanisms for stirring and blending the ingredients evenly. 2. Spray Drying Tower:  Spray Drying Chamber: Atomization of the mixed liquid is done in a spray drying tower to form fine droplets.  Hot Air Generator: Generates hot air to evaporate the liquid from the droplets, resulting in the formation of detergent powder particles. 3. Cooling and Packing:  Cooling Unit: Cools down the detergent powder after spray drying.  Packaging Unit: Fills and seals the detergent powder into various types of packaging, such as bags, boxes, or containers. 4. Quality Control:  Sieves and Screens: To ensure uniform particle size.  Quality Monitoring Devices: Instruments for checking the quality of the detergent powder. 5. Automation and Control Systems:  PLC (Programmable Logic Controller) Systems: For automation and control of the manufacturing process.  HMI (Human-Machine Interface): Allows operators to monitor and control the machine. 6. Raw Material Handling Systems:  Storage Silos or Tanks: For storing raw materials.  Conveyors or Feeders: Transport raw materials to the mixing unit. 7. Utilities:  Steam Generators: Provide steam for the spray drying process.  Cooling Systems: Maintain the required temperature in different stages of production. When setting up a detergent powder manufacturing unit, it's important to consider the local regulations and safety standards related to chemical production. Additionally, the specific formulation of the detergent powder, the production capacity, and the desired level of automation will influence the design and features of the machine.
